so so so so proud of you and so blessed with you in our world15 years ago today a special young ray of sunshine and happiness was born whilst I was sitting on a pink armchair in the waiting room of the maternity ward at Kings College Hospital, London at 9:56am. I had started to feel really strong pains after a night of inactivity, I spotted a nurse walking along the corridor pulling a gas cylinder behind her, I called out from the waiting room for help, she came running along to me, I grabbed the mask attached to the gas asking her to turn it on, she said she needed to go get a midwife, ok I said but hurry because this baby isnt waiting, a midwife came in to the waiting area which was packed with people I must add, she looked at me gasping through contractions without any significant gaps in between, said to give me the gas whilst she went to see if a bed was ready for me yet, I started to lean backwards body pushing by itself, two midwifes spotted this scene of me sucking on the gas pressing the mask tightly against my face, one shouted that it was too late and the other one tipped the chair back, first one shouting she could see the head, I gave a loud cough almost vomiting from the gas and out Angelica flew into the world, it was a very magical moment, the midwife in front of me barely unfolded a sterile green cloth to catch her in, she sort of grasped the baby and threw her on to my stomach otherwise she would have hit the floor. People were still all in the waiting room so there was an audience who all clapped and cheered. True labour lasted only a matter of twenty minutes or so then out she popped!
As a baby Angelica was perfect, clung to me all the time, breastfed like a trooper and has seldom left my side. We all used to call her "the gap girl" because where ever I sat, she would squash herself in the smallest of gaps to sit beside me.
Over the years we have watched her grow into a stunning young lady, proud and strong in every way, knows her own mind and can formulate opinions and make appropriate choices. We really couldnt ask for more from one of our children, Angelica makes us proud each and every day, several times a day.
